Migraine
Migraine is a form of headache, usually very intense and disabling. It is a neurologic disease. The word "migraine" comes from the Greek construction ?????????? (hemikranion, pain affecting one side of the head) http://dictionary.reference.com/search?q=migraine&r=67.
Prevalence
Chronic migraines are highly prevalent in the population, but frequently misdiagnosed and undertreated. The prevalence of chronic migraine is estimated at 6% in men but 18% in women and is highest between 25 and 44 years of age, with the frequency of attacks declining with age in most cases. It is thus seen to be a particular burden on working and childbearing age women.
